TVMonaco, the state-owned public broadcaster of the Principality of Monaco, signed a multi-year agreement with SES to launch and distribute its new HD channel across Europe.
The channel broadcasts news and information, promoting tourism and innovations in Monaco as well as to showcase Monégasque culture.
“With its hybrid network and prime satellite locations, SES is the ideal partner to help us deliver the best of Monaco’s economy, culture and lifestyle to viewers across Europe, Middle East and North Africa,” says Nathalie Biancolli, CEO of TVMonaco.
Monaco, a glamorous city-state nestled along the French Riviera, is renowned for its opulent lifestyle, luxurious casinos, and Mediterranean coastline. The sovereign microstate, often associated with wealth and prestige, is the second smallest country in the world.
“As a new customer, TVMonaco is tapping into our long history of helping public broadcasters expand into international markets to grow their foreign audience and bolster their home country’s profile on the global stage,” said Norbert Hölzle, Global Head of Media at SES. “Soon viewers in Europe, Middle East and North Africa will have access to the latest news and information about Monaco as a place to do business, visit on holiday or learn about its unique culture.”
